CNC Panel Saw: Accuracy in Panel Cutting

A CNC panel saw represents a considerable advancement in panel processing operations. These systems utilize computer numerical control to deliver exceptional efficiency and precision when processing large sheets of particleboard. The capability to automatically position the cutting head significantly minimizes manual involvement and boosts overall output. This results in reduced offcuts and increased finish for a broad spectrum of cabinetry projects.

Comparing Woodworking Machines: Router vs. Panel Saw

When choosing among carpentry tools , the router system and the table cutter often present a dilemma . The router machine excels at shaping edges, forming grooves, and making intricate details , typically with modest pieces. However, a circular cutter is mostly for linear cuts in significant sheets of lumber. Weigh the type of projects you plan to complete ; if you’re frequent with border profiling , a spindle machine is excellent. Otherwise , for exact and speedy sheet materials handling , a circular cutter demonstrates to be the better option .
